Foiled cable theft in Valhalla

No arrests were made, but the stolen property was recouped.

Electricity cable thieves in Valhalla were foiled by local law enforcement agencies in the early hours of Monday morning.

This comes after the thieves were caught red-handed and had to leave the stolen cables behind to escape from members of the local CPF, security companies, the police and the metro’s cable unit.

No arrests were made, but the stolen property was recouped.

Ward councillor Ina Strijdom said there were no formal complaints from residents about the power failure in the area.

“I would like to thank all those who assisted in recovering the cables,” she said.
